Does Your Credit Card Company Want A Divorce?

Picked up this article over the weekend and thought it was pretty interesting: American Express pays customers to go away (http://tinyurl.com/da8dd9). Basically, American Express is interested in getting rid of the accounts where the balances are big and the cardholder pays only minimum payments. These accounts obviously are too expensive to keep open and so they are offering some cash to close the account. However, if you were a cardholder with a balance, you still have to pay off the balance; you just no longer have the ability of using the card any longer.

Other banks are considering some alternate ways of getting a divorce from these accounts and you can check out what some are doing in this article from Bankrate.com:

I would also caution you to check with your tax adviser if you are given some opportunity to close an account on whether any offer to settle your account for less or take any type of incentive will result in producing an income event.
